Personalized Nutrition: Tailoring Diets to Individual Needs
The era of one-size-fits-all dietary advice is rapidly fading. Personalized nutrition, driven by advancements in genomics, metabolomics, and gut microbiome analysis, is revolutionizing how we approach dietary recommendations. This approach recognizes that individual responses to food vary significantly based on genetic predispositions, metabolic profiles, and gut microbial composition.
Genomics and Nutrigenomics
Genomics plays a pivotal role in personalized nutrition by identifying genetic variations that influence nutrient metabolism, food sensitivities, and disease risk. Nutrigenomics, a related field, explores how specific nutrients interact with genes to modulate gene expression. By analyzing an individual’s genetic makeup, healthcare professionals can identify potential nutrient deficiencies, food intolerances, and predispositions to chronic diseases. This information enables the development of tailored dietary plans that optimize health outcomes and minimize disease risk.
Metabolomics and Metabolic Profiling
Metabolomics analyzes the unique chemical fingerprints of metabolic processes, providing insights into an individual’s metabolic health and nutritional status. Metabolic profiling can identify biomarkers associated with nutrient deficiencies, metabolic disorders, and disease risk. This information allows for the customization of dietary interventions to address specific metabolic imbalances and optimize nutrient utilization.
Gut Microbiome Analysis

The gut microbiome, a complex ecosystem of microorganisms residing in the digestive tract, plays a crucial role in nutrient metabolism, immune function, and overall health. Gut microbiome analysis can identify imbalances in the gut microbiota, known as dysbiosis, which can contribute to various health issues. By analyzing the composition and function of the gut microbiome, healthcare professionals can recommend personalized dietary interventions, including prebiotics, probiotics, and postbiotics, to restore gut balance and improve overall health.
Functional Foods: Beyond Basic Nutrition
Functional foods, also known as nutraceuticals, are foods that provide health benefits beyond basic nutrition. These foods contain bioactive compounds, such as antioxidants, polyphenols, and omega-3 fatty acids, that have been shown to promote health and reduce disease risk.
Antioxidant-Rich Foods
Antioxidants protect cells from damage caused by free radicals, unstable molecules that can contribute to aging and disease. Foods rich in antioxidants include berries, dark chocolate, leafy greens, and nuts. Incorporating these foods into the diet can help neutralize free radicals and promote cellular health.
Polyphenol-Rich Foods
Polyphenols are plant compounds with ant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ties. They have been shown to protect against various chronic diseases, including heart disease, cancer, and neurodegenerative disorders. Foods rich in polyphenols include fruits, vegetables, tea, and red wine.
Omega-3 Fatty Acids

Omega-3 fatty acids are essential fatty acids that play a crucial role in brain health, heart health, and inflammation regulation. Foods rich in omega-3 fatty acids include fatty fish, flaxseeds, chia seeds, and walnuts. Incorporating these foods into the diet can help reduce inflammation, improve cognitive function, and support cardiovascular health.
Advanced Supplementation: Targeted Nutrient Delivery
While a well-balanced diet is the foundation of optimal nutrition, advanced supplementation can play a valuable role in addressing specific nutrient deficiencies, enhancing athletic performance, and supporting overall health. Advancements in supplement technology have led to the development of highly bioavailable and targeted nutrient delivery systems.
Liposomal Supplements
Liposomal supplements encapsulate nutrients in lipid bilayers, which enhance absorption and bioavailability. This technology allows for the efficient delivery of nutrients, such as vitamin C, glutathione, and curcumin, to cells, maximizing their therapeutic effects.
Nanoparticle Supplements
Nanoparticle supplements utilize nanotechnology to deliver nutrients at the nanoscale, enhancing their absorption and bioavailability. This technology enables the targeted delivery of nutrients to specific tissues and organs, optimizing their therapeutic effects.
Personalized Supplementation
Personalized supplementation involves tailoring supplement recommendations to individual needs based on genetic predispositions, metabolic profiles, and lifestyle factors. This approach ensures that individuals receive the right nutrients in the right amounts, maximizing their health benefits and minimizing potential side effects.
Nutritional Solutions for Specific Populations
Advanced nutritional solutions can be tailored to meet the unique needs of specific populations, including athletes, individuals with chronic conditions, and older adults.
Athletic Performance
Athletes require specialized nutritional strategies to optimize performance, enhance recovery, and minimize injury risk. Personalized nutrition, functional foods, and targeted supplementation can help athletes meet their specific nutritional needs and achieve their athletic goals. This includes tailored macro and micronutrient distribution, timing of nutrient intake, and hydration strategies.
Chronic Conditions
Nutritional interventions can play a crucial role in managing chronic conditions, such as diabetes, heart disease, and autoimmune disorders. Personalized nutrition, functional foods, and targeted supplementation can help individuals manage their symptoms, improve their quality of life, and reduce their reliance on medications. For example, specific dietary approaches can help manage blood sugar levels in diabetic patients, and anti-inflammatory diets can help reduce symptoms in individuals with autoimmune disorders.
Older Adults
Older adults have unique nutritional needs due to age-related changes in metabolism, digestion, and nutrient absorption. Personalized nutrition, functional foods, and targeted supplementation can help older adults maintain muscle mass, bone density, and cognitive function. This includes ensuring adequate protein intake, vitamin D supplementation, and consumption of antioxidant-rich foods.
The Future of Advanced Nutrition
The future of advanced nutrition holds immense promise, with ongoing research and technological advancements paving the way for even more personalized and effective dietary strategies. Art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ning are being used to analyze vast amounts of data and develop personalized nutritional recommendations. Continuous glucose monitoring (CGM) and other wearable devices are providing real-time insights into metabolic responses to food, enabling individuals to make informed dietary choices. Furthermore, research into the gut microbiome is expanding our understanding of the complex interplay between diet, gut health, and overall well-being.
